Output 17630ff249c76d1abd84a6778336212b1aa55d107783ef6aade9fc50ac57d461:2

value
20882209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a523803a818399b5b5df41f8f72f9b53372936b OP_EQUAL
address
MBkw79eKdiyUn1XbPwANgt9dwCeYngqy71
transaction
17630ff249c76d1abd84a6778336212b1aa55d107783ef6aade9fc50ac57d461
spent
true